Stage 2 cams are a bit much for your stock block simply because you just aren't going to rotate fast enough to reach their full potential. With the KB and a few other mods you should be just about at your limit on power for the stock block, it's just the fact that the stage 2s will be a waste. If you're willing to put down the money for a KB I'd look into beefing up the bottom end too, otherwise just stick with stage 1 cams.
